How Wagering Works

Understanding wagering requirements is the most important skill for any casino player. Let’s walk through a real calculation using the typical welcome bonus at Grand Mondial Casino.

Example: You deposit $100 and receive a 100% match bonus of $100. The wagering requirement is 50x the bonus amount (not the deposit). That means:

Wagering requirement = Bonus × Wagering multiplier = $100 × 50 = $5,000

You must place bets totaling $5,000 before you can withdraw any winnings from the bonus. Every bet you make contributes to this requirement, but not all games contribute equally.

Game Category Contribution to Wagering
Slots (most) 100%
Table games (blackjack, roulette) 10–20%
Video poker 10%
Live dealer games 0% (usually excluded)

If you play only slots, every $1 bet counts as $1 toward the $5,000. But if you play blackjack (20% contribution), a $100 bet only counts as $20. This means you would need to bet far more in real money to clear the wagering.

Real money needed if playing blackjack (20% contribution):
Effective wagering = $5,000 / 0.20 = $25,000 in actual bets.

To finish faster, always stick to slots with 100% contribution. Even then, the house edge will erode your balance. Assuming an average slot RTP of 96%, your expected loss on $5,000 in bets is 4% × $5,000 = $200. With a $100 bonus, your expected net after wagering is $100 – $200 = -$100 (so you likely lose your own deposit). This illustrates why you should never chase wagering requirements with unrealistic expectations.

Good to Know

For the best value, focus on slots with a high RTP (Return to Player) such as Thunderstruck II (96.1%) or Mega Moolah (88.12% – but note its progressive jackpot reduces RTP). Avoid games like keno or scratch cards, which often have RTP below 95% and lower wagering contribution. Table games like blackjack (with standard rules) have an RTP around 99.5% but contribute only 10–20% to wagering, making them poor choices for clearing bonuses.

Always remember that gambling should be entertainment, not a way to make money. Set a budget and stick to it.
